There were 10 of us travelling during Christmas. We joined a tour package from Hong Kong at the last minute as all of the tickets and hotels were booked up during the holiday season. The hotel's facilities were not bad including two restaurants, two bars and a spa. Their guest room size was okay and amenities were adequate. However the walls were thin and we could hear our neighbours. We weren't expecting too much as it is a 3-star property (they claim it to be a 4-star). Since the hotel is located next to the Sanya Airport and our rooms were facing the airport and not the ocean. We could hear the flights taking off and landing, making it very difficult to sleep because of the noise. The hotel has a nice pool but it was not heated. Unfortunately, it was raining the whole time when we were in Sanya and the lower than normal temperture didn't help either. There weren't much for us to do even though the beach or the golf course was only 250 metres away from the hotel. Besides, the beach was mediocre and there were many locals touting us to buy their fruits or their services as a tour guide. It was rather annoying. Another problem was food. Other than hotel restaurants, there was nowhere else to eat. What a boring place? We travel all over Asia frequently. We felt that Thailand, Malaysia and Indonesia offer so much more in terms of culture and food experience. Hainan has nothing to offer. Sanya's tourism development board has a lot of work to do. I would not recommend this destination, don't waste your time and money. They are not ready for tourist yet.
